Nous passons des gemmes de rails «gelés» à l'utilisation de bundler et souhaitons maintenir les gemmes de rails avec des patchs, des fusions, etc., à partir d'une source git externe. Quel est le moyen le plus simple de configurer ceci, en ajoutant gemspecs aux branches de patch, etc.?Quelle est la manière la plus simple de maintenir un ensemble de gemmes de rails corrigées, avec bundler?
2
A
Répondre
1
je les stocker sur un endroit accessible à Bundler (comme une pension publique sur github), dans votre Gemfile utiliser l'option :git=>
comme
gem "nokogiri", :git =>
"git://github.com/tenderlove/nokogiri.git"
Oui, mais Bundler veut des pierres précieuses non prises en pension. Les gemmes de rails n'ont pas de gemspecs spécifiquement - ainsi la question est quelle est la manière la plus facile d'obtenir du bundler pour les installer de git comme vous le suggérez? La question n'était pas comment installer nokogiri avec bundler ni aucune autre gemme qui a déjà un gemspec dans le repo. Comment créer un gemspec pour les gemmes de rails alors peut-être une bonne partie de la réponse que je cherche. – tribalvibes